Natasha Jufko was born on September 11, 1991. She trained at Stars and Stripes Gymnastics through the 2006 season. She then moved to LaFleurs Gymnastics in Tampa. She graduated from high school in 2010.
In 2005, Natasha competed level eight. She moved up to level nine in 2006. In 2007, Natasha finished second all-around at the Lightning City Classic. She placed third on floor at the Buckeye Classic. At the State Championships, she won floor. Natasha finished tenth all-around and third on floor at Easterns. In 2008, she won the all-around title at the Hard Rock Invitational. She placed first on floor and second all-around at Regionals. At Easterns, she placed seventh on beam. She finished eleventh all-around.
Natasha began competing level ten in 2009. She won beam at the National Judges Cup and Sand Dollar Invitational. She finished third all-around at the Daytona Beach Open and second all-around at the California Classic. She finished sixth all-around at the State Championships. Natasha finished eighth all-around at Regionals. At the JO National Invitational Tournament, she won vault. She placed second on beam and fourth all-around. In 2010, she won beam at the Daytona Beach Open. She placed second on beam at the Tim Rand Invitational. Natasha finished fourth on vault at the State Championships. At Regionals, she placed third on floor.
She did not compete as a freshman at NIU in 2011.
